Title: Use of the delta-t method for setting rf phase and amplitude for the AHF linac

The delta-t procedure is a time-of-flight method of finding set points for the rf phase and amplitude for each module of a linac. Expected errors for LAMPF afterburner linacs which might be used for an advanced hadron facility (AHF) are calculated. The modified delta-t procedure used on modules 13 through 48 of the present linac appears adequate to set up the proposed AHF linacs. 24 refs., 7 figs., 1 tab.
